The Impact Of Robotic Process Automation Market Over The Next Five Years

 

Attractive Opportunity:

Robotic process automation is the application of technology to configure computer software or a robot to capture and interpret existing applications for rule-based processing of transactions, manipulate data, trigger responses, and communicate with other digital systems. Robotic process automation deals with the application of smart software to carry out high-volume and repetitive tasks that usually take a lot of time for humans to accomplish, and which are typically monotonous to perform of robotic process automation market.

What are the Driving Factors of the Compound Semiconductor Market?

LEDs are replacing various light sources such as incandescent bulbs, fluorescent bulbs, and CFLs. It is observed that there is increased penetration of LEDs in multiple applications, including general lighting, automotive lighting, and signage displays. LEDs comprise compound semiconductor materials, which are made from group III and group V elements of the periodic table (these are known as III-V materials). III-V materials that are commonly used to make LEDs are gallium nitride (GaN), gallium arsenide (GaAs), and gallium phosphide (GaP).

By type, the IO-Link devices segment held the major share of the IO-Link market in 2020.

The IO-Link devices segment held the major share of the IO-Link market in 2020. O-Link devices offer various features. These devices can be integrated into any fieldbus or automation system, have auto-device replacement functionality, and are easy to integrate. Such devices can be connected using the same cost-effective standard unshielded 3-wire cables as conventional discrete I/O, which helps reduce complex wiring. In the manufacturing industry, there is a growing need for operational excellence. This leads to the demand for various industrial services, such as predictive maintenance, condition monitoring, and traceability, which is expected to spur the demand for IO-Link devices. These factors are driving the growth of IO-Link devices.

By application, handling and assembly automation accounted for the largest share of the IO-Link market in 2020, and a similar trend is likely to continue in the near future

The handling and assembly automation application is expected to capture the largest share of the IO-Link market during the forecast period based on application. Handling and assembly processes are strongly influenced by the products being manufactured in a plant, and require flexibility and openness to develop and implement individual processes. The increasing complexity of products and the growing need to run multiple products on the same line have increased the pressure on manufacturers. Hence, IO-Link, being a serial communication standard and capable of connecting valves and RFID read heads, is gaining traction in the market for the smooth operation of handling and assembly processes.

The overt segment is projected to account for the largest share of the authentication and brand protection market during the forecast period.

The overt brand protection solutions can be used for both investigative and consumer validation of product authenticity. Some of the overt authentication offerings are holograms, complex security printing, and embossed optical films. Additionally, overt technology-based authentication and brand protection solutions have decorative appeal and are relatively cheap.

The market for RFID authentication and brand protection is expected to grow at the highest CAGR during the forecast period

RFID tags are becoming popular tools for the identification of products. By using RFID, products can be traced in seconds using electromagnetic fields to automatically identify and track tags attached to objects. Thus, RFID helps to improve and track the supply chain process, from production through distribution and retailing.

EUV is expected to boost the photolithography market between 2020 and 2025

The adoption of EUV photolithography equipment reduces the requirement of re-engineering each new process, thereby enabling 7 nm and 5 nm processes (and their successors) to share design rules. This approach is expected to significantly reduce the transition time of new geometries, thereby resulting in new options and opportunities for customers in the marketplace.

270 nm – 170 nm holds the largest market share photolithographic wavelength in 2019

The 270 nm–170 nm wavelength is largely used in different types of DUV equipment, namely, KrF, ArF, and ArFi. Among DUV equipment, the ArFi segment is expected to account for the largest share of the photolithography equipment market for 270 nm– 170 nm wavelength from 2020 to 2025. The increased demand for high-performance, low-cost semiconductor devices is leading to the shrinking of the feature geometry on silicon wafers.

Laser-produced plasma, expected to lead the photolithography equipment market by 2025

Laser-produced plasmas are preferred in newly introduced EUV photolithography equipment. They offer highly improved wavelengths of up to 1 nm. These plasmas act as cold UV sources and offer monochromic light with a bandwidth of 10 nm. The LED used in EUV photolithography equipment is of low cost, requires less power, and has a longer lifespan than other light sources.

The photolithography equipment market is a concentrated one, with the top 3 players ASML (Netherlands), Canon (Japan), and Nikon (Japan)—accounting for a share of ~98% of the market in 2019. ASML (Netherlands) is projected to have a monopoly in the market in terms of the supply of EUV photolithography equipment during the forecast year. Advanced processes, such as 4 nm/3 nm, are expected to be introduced in the market in 2021 and 2022, thereby fueling the demand for EUV photolithography equipment offered by ASML (Netherlands).
